FREDERICTON — New Brunswick's virtual health-care service is violating provincial law by failing to consistently provide services in French, the province's official languages commissioner says. Shirley MacLean issued two investigation reports this week based on complaints received about the eVisitNB platform, saying the lack of service could have "dangerous consequences" for those being denied medical and mental-health consultations in the language of their choice.
